Transaction cd8f21153fc2856f97ffdd6effc9fec63e4cac8e9f59cbc04119bbb3d9bf77f1
1 Input
1 Output
-
cd8f21153fc2856f97ffdd6effc9fec63e4cac8e9f59cbc04119bbb3d9bf77f1:0
- value
- 21727602
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24b3c8760836e5dd6a55745dac8e03732f0effc6 OP_EQUAL
- address
- MBFDvt5V5BSJYMvKZpaqhjFXyEFks8nNqT